Easy Spinach, Ham, and Mushroom Fettuccine

From Sarah Lipoff, POPSUGAR Food

20-Minute Easy Spinach, Ham, and Mushroom Fettuccine

Ingredients

  1. 8 ounces Fettuccine noodles
    1 cup baby cremini mushrooms, halved
    1 teaspoon chopped garlic
    1 teaspoon olive oil
    1 tablespoon water
    4 slices HORMEL® NATURAL CHOICE® Honey Deli Ham, cut in strips
    1 teaspoon balsamic vinegar
    1 cup fresh spinach, chopped
    1 cup pre-made Alfredo sauce
    1/2 cup milk
    1 tablespoon Parmesan cheese
    1/4 teaspoon fresh black pepper
    1/4 teaspoon dried parsley

Directions

  1. Bring a large stock pot of salted water to a boil and add the fettuccine noodles.
  2. Place the mushrooms, chopped garlic, olive oil, and water in a medium saute pan over medium heat. Cook for 2 to 3 minutes or until the mushrooms start to cook through.
  3. Add the sliced ham and balsamic vinegar, cooking until the ham starts to brown, an additional 3 to 5 minutes. Lower the heat and add the spinach.
  4. Toss the cooked fettuccine noodles in the pan. Gently mix with the premade fettuccine sauce and milk, coating the noodles. Bring to a simmer, then remove from heat.
  5. Top with the Parmesan cheese, fresh black pepper, and dried parsley. You’re ready for dinner!
